''A History of British Art'' is a 1996 BBC six-part television documentary series tracing the history of British art from 1066 to the modern day. Written and presented by
Andrew Graham-Dixon
Andrew Michael Graham-Dixon (born 26 December 1960) is a British art historian and broadcaster.
